Using Image-based AI for insect monitoring and conservation - InsectAI COST Action

The InsectAI COST action will support insect monitoring and conservation at the national and continental scale in order to understand and counteract widespread insect declines. The Action will bring together a critical mass of researchers and stakeholders in image-based insect AI technologies to direct and drive the research agenda, build research capacity across Europe and support innovation and application.There is mounting evidence that populations of insects around the world are in sharp decline. Understanding trends in species and their drivers is key to knowing the size of the challenge, its causes and how to address it. To identify solutions that lead to sustainable biodiversity alongside economic prosperity, insect monitoring should be efficient and provide standardised and frequently updated status indicators to guide conservation actions.The EU Biodiversity Strategy 2030 identifies the critical challenge of delivering standardised information about the state of nature and image-based insect AI can contribute to this. Specifically, the EU Nature Restoration Law will likely set binding targets for the high resolution data that cameras can provide. Thus, outputs of the Action will contribute directly to EU policies implementation, where biodiversity monitoring is considered a key component.The InsectAI COST Action will organise workshops, conferences, short-term scientific missions, hackathons, design-sprints and much more, across four Working Groups. These groups will address how image-based insect AI technologies can best address Societal Needs, support innovation in Image Collection hardware, create standardised approaches for Image Processing and develop novel Data Analysis and Integration methods for turning data into actionable insights.

ParAqua Scientific Outcomes and Dissemination Products

This collection hosts outcomes and products from the COST Action CA20125 ParAqua "Applications for zoosporic parasites in aquatic ecosystems". The Action is funded by the EU (2021-2024) and aims to organise and coordinate an innovative and dynamic European network connecting academia, industry and water management authorities to advance and apply knowledge and expertise on zoosporic parasites (i.e. aquatic fungi and fungi-like microorganisms) and the relation with their hosts in natural and industrial systems. Zoosporic parasites cause severe host mortality, the economic impacts of parasitic diseases are notable in microalgae biotech industry, affecting production of food ingredients, biofuels, pharma- and nutraceuticals. But zoosporic parasites also constitute important drivers of natural populations, potentially influencing aquatic food webs and community dynamics, including maintaining and promoting diversity. Main aim and objective of the Action is to organise and coordinate an innovative and dynamic Network connecting academia, industries and water management authorities to advance and apply knowledge and expertise on zoosporic parasites and the relation with their hosts in natural ecosystems and industrial algal biotech production. The collection includes a range of different outputs and products, including the Grant Proposal (MoU), the Data Management Plan, the Action dissemination products, reports, protocols, methodologies, and research papers.
